1973 Cadillac Eldorado vs. 2005 Honda Lagreat

To start off, 2005 Honda Lagreat is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 Cadillac Eldorado.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 Cadillac Eldorado would be higher. At 8,192 cc (8 cylinders), 1973 Cadillac Eldorado is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1973 Cadillac Eldorado (223 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 21 more horse power than 2005 Honda Lagreat. (202 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1973 Cadillac Eldorado should accelerate faster than 2005 Honda Lagreat.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1973 Cadillac Eldorado weights approximately 258 kg more than 2005 Honda Lagreat.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1973 Cadillac Eldorado (522 Nm @ 2400 RPM) has 226 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Honda Lagreat. (296 Nm @ 4300 RPM). This means 1973 Cadillac Eldorado will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Honda Lagreat.

Compare all specifications:

1973 Cadillac Eldorado 2005 Honda Lagreat
Make Cadillac Honda
Model Eldorado Lagreat
Year Released 1973 2005
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 8192 cc 3471 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 223 HP 202 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 522 Nm 296 Nm
Torque RPM 2400 RPM 4300 RPM
Engine Bore Size 109.2 mm 90 mm
Engine Stroke Size 109.3 mm 91 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Vehicle Weight 2220 kg 1962 kg
Vehicle Length 5700 mm 5110 mm
Vehicle Width 2030 mm 1940 mm
Vehicle Height 1380 mm 1750 mm
Wheelbase Size 3210 mm 3010 mm
